Hyndford Quarry is an aggregates quarry in Lanark, South Lanarkshire operated by Cemex UK. It takes its name from the nearby village of and has an entry on the register of the Royal Commission on the Ancient and Historical Monuments of Scotland. The quarry is bordered to the south by the River Clyde, to the west by , to the north by Lanark Racecourse and to the east by . The quarry is a restricted area, but can be viewed from the road to New Lanark through Robbiesland Farm, which runs in parallel to Hyndford Quarry's west boundary.
